Falcon, Mississippi
Falcon is a town in Quitman County, Mississippi. The population was 317 at the 2000 census.

Marks, Mississippi
Marks is a city in Quitman County, Mississippi. As of the 2000 census, the city population was 1,551. It is the county seat of Quitman County. Marks was named for Leopold Marks, a Jewish immigrant trader of the late 19th century whose market became one of the earliest centers of business in the area.

Quitman County, Mississippi
Quitman County is a county located in the Mississippi Delta region of the U.S. state of Mississippi. As of 2010, the population is 8,223. Its county seat is Marks. Quitman County is named after John A. Quitman, Governor of Mississippi from 1835 to 1836 and from 1850 to 1851.
